What is the template builder

The QB-EDGE™ template builder enables users to create structured, reusable questionnaires by organising sections, subsections, and questions in a clear hierarchy.

Templates define:

  • sections and subsections
  • question types and formats
  • data validation rules
  • evidence and documentation requirements
  • alignment to regulatory and internal frameworks

Each template acts as a controlled data-collection model, reusable across companies, funds, and reporting cycles.

Users create templates by defining:

  • sections (e.g. operations, finance, risk, environmental, governance)
  • subsections (e.g. water consumption, supplier screening, internal controls)
  • questions within each subsection

This structure mirrors how complex information is typically organised, making questionnaires intuitive to complete and easy to review.

Choose the right input type for every question

Each question in QB-EDGE™ is created using a wide range of predefined field types, allowing users to capture information in the most appropriate, consistent, and controlled format.

Users can choose from more than 15 structured field types, including:

  • single choice and multiple choice
  • yes / no (boolean) responses
  • plain text and rich text inputs
  • numeric values with units
  • monetary values with currency
  • percentages
  • dates (year, month, full date)
  • read-only description fields
  • calculated or derived values
  • file and evidence uploads

Define how KPIs are calculated from collected data

QB-EDGE™ provides a KPI logic builder that allows teams to define how each KPI is calculated from questionnaire data before any reporting or analysis takes place. Users can either pass values directly from a source field or create custom calculation expressions using predefined field codes, with built-in validation for inputs, operators, and reporting periods.

This approach gives full control over KPI definitions, supports transparent calculation logic, and reduces reliance on external spreadsheets or manual post-processing.

Run recurring data collection without manual follow-up

QB-EDGE™ supports automated questionnaire distribution, allowing teams to schedule when questionnaires are sent, define recurrence, and manage reminders from a single workflow.
Users can configure distributions based on predefined frequencies such as monthly, quarterly, or annual cycles, and trigger recurring data requests without rebuilding or resending questionnaires manually.
